Abstract
The present invention provides a system and method for management of Recovery Point Objectives (RPO) of a business continuity or disaster recovery solution. The system comprises a management server logically coupled with at least a first computer, at least a second computer, and a network coupling the first and the second computers. The first and second computers host at least one continuously available application and at least one data protection scheme for replicating the application data; the application data being periodically replicated from the first computer to at least the second computer. The system manages RPO by inputting an RPO value for the solution, calculating a real time RPO value for the solution, and making the real time RPO value equal to the input RPO value.

18. A method for management of Recovery Point Objective (RPO) of a business continuity or disaster recovery solution, the method comprising the steps of:
-
a. prompting a user to input a desired RPO value for the solution;
b. computing time and periodic setting values for the solution based on the input RPO value;
c. configuring the solution based on the computed time and periodic setting values;
d. obtaining current state of an application of the solution;
e. obtaining current state of a data protection scheme replicating the application data;
f. obtaining current state of a network supporting the solution;
g. calculating a real time RPO value using at least one of the current obtained values of each of the state of the application, the data protection scheme and the network;
h. repeating steps d to g if the computed RPO value is equal to the input RPO value;
i. raising an alarm if the computed RPO value is not equal to the input RPO value;
j. prompting the user to define at least one corrective policy;
k. performing corrective actions based on the user defined corrective policy if the user defines at least one corrective policy;
elsel. performing corrective actions based on at least one predefined corrective policy; and
m. repeating steps d to g.
